"Can you stack stock charts on Yahoo Finance" is a common question among traders and crypto enthusiasts seeking efficient ways to compare multiple assets. In the context of financial analysis, stacking charts means overlaying or displaying several asset price charts within a single view for direct comparison. This feature is especially valuable for users tracking correlations between stocks, cryptocurrencies, or blockchain-related assets.
As of June 2024, Yahoo Finance does not natively support the direct stacking of multiple stock or crypto charts in a single interactive window. Users can open several browser tabs or windows, each displaying a different chart, but true overlay or stacking—where multiple assets are plotted on the same graph for direct visual comparison—is not available on the platform. This limitation is important for crypto investors who wish to compare the price action of Bitcoin, Ethereum, or other blockchain tokens side by side.
According to Yahoo Finance's official help documentation (accessed June 2024), users can add comparison tickers to a single chart, which overlays their price lines. However, this feature is restricted to line charts and does not support advanced technical indicators for each asset simultaneously. For more complex analysis, such as comparing candlestick patterns or volume trends across several cryptocurrencies, Yahoo Finance's tools may fall short.

For those who prefer to stay within Yahoo Finance, a practical workaround is to use the "Compare" function to add up to five tickers on a single line chart. However, this method is best suited for quick price comparisons rather than in-depth technical analysis.
